Initiation I was thinking, since I enjoy writing, I should take a step forward and learn to edit. Therefore, I resolved to publish a magazine of my own, named “My Corner”, every month. The content is like a generic magazine and includes sections such as a preface, editorial and new poems, as well as epilogue and novels. Even if I was busy, I would still write and publish this magazine periodically. In fact, I was the only reader of the magazine. ~Venerable Master Hsing Yun “Buddhist Affinities Across 100 Years”, 2013 Venerable Master Hsing Yun Arduously Learning to Write Because of Venerable Master Zhikai During the time of war, poverty was common and was a deficient factor towards a good learning environment for Venerable Master Hsing Yun. Thus, the number of words he knew was limited. When he first entered the monastic order, his Moster's words, "I will write it for you" sparked a moment of shamefulness in him. He channeled the dispirited into a motivation for learning and was determined to learn to write arduously. Reading and Writing at Jiaoshan Buddhist College During the period when Venerable Master Hsing Yun was receiving his monastic education In Jiaoshan Buddhist College, he would always read the publications of popular writers such as Hu Shih, Liang Qichao, and Lu Xun. His love for reading eventually advanced to writing and publishing. Besides publishing “My Corner”, Venerable Master Hsing Yun also attempted to submit articles to the Zhenjiang Newspaper Company. It was beyond his expectation that his published articles would receive overwhelming feedback, and he was highly praised by his teachers and publicly recognized by readers.
